*Drupal Basics II [new for Drupal 7] *

Drupal offers two important tools that can be used to personalize your site. Custom Content types allow you to add custom fields to existing content types and create your own content types. Views can be used to generate reports, create summaries, and other content. With the combination of these two tools, amazing things can be done on your site. The possibilities are endless. In this class we will explore Custom content types, View, and other modules that can be used to personalize your site. We will learn about the Administration tools that are available in Drupal and how to use them.

Hundreds of modules are available for use with Drupal. You can create events calendars, a contact form, product catalogs, polls or surveys, guestbook, a forum, or newsletter signup. The possibilities are endless. Basically, there are no limits with Drupal. You really can make any type of website you want. No programming skills are required! *Flash ActionScript 3.0*

Currently ActionScript 3.0 is the internal programming language of Flash, Flex and Adobe AIR. This object oriented language is more adherent to the ECMA-262 standard which many other languages (i.e. JavaScript) follow.

This class gives non-programmers a chance to really understand the benefits of using a programming language in an animation tool like Adobe Flash. Students will learn the basics of the core language of ActionScript 3.0, how it is used within the timeline, interact with objects (movieclips) on the stage and library, develop simple animations with just ActionScript and understand the importance and how to create preloaders for your movies.

This beginner class on ActionScript 3.0 will give you a great foundation for creating (or understanding existing scripts) your own custom scripts.

*Photography Basics III*

Photography Basic III HDR (High Dynamic Range) & Panorama Stitching online course will introduce you to the world of High Dynamic Range (HDR) images. These images can also be combined into a single panorama image and the first two weeks of this course will concentrate on how to produce a panorama image using standard JPG images. HDR will increase the dynamic range of your images. Many times our exposures will have blown out highlights and look flat and dull. HDR will help you solve this problem and reveal highlight and shadow details you never thought were possible.

*Introduction to Astronomy*

A descriptive class (no math required) on astronomy covering history of astronomy, observational astronomy, and composition of our solar system, galaxy, and universe. First, you will learn about the history of astronomy and learn about how to view objects in the night sky. Next, you will learn about the formation and evolution of our solar system, including the composition and positions of the planets, moons, and the Sun. You will also learn about stars including their evolution and life cycle, properties and the formation of black holes. We will move onto galaxies and explore our own galaxy including the galaxies nearest to our own, progressing onto classifications of galaxies and interstellar medium. The universe as a whole will be examined by discussing the origins, expansion, theories of everything, and its fate. *The Art of Collage with Corel PainterX*

Collage is a wonderful way to display images and add objects that we call embellishments.

The word Collage stems from the French word coller which means to stick or glue visual objects to a central backing. Two dimensional collage is usually created with photographs, ribbons and pieces of newspapers, magazines and materials by using photography or scanning. You can use just about anything! It is only limited by your imagination!

Collage most often carries a theme whether it be a portrait of someone or a particular scene you wish to show off with added items that bring together a unique piece of art. Painting with Painter Brushe, applying textures and effects to enhance the images brings a result of a lovely creative image.

Not just images, objects and painting are applied. The effective use of Masks, Composite Methods and Effects that are available within Painter and of course not limited to outside effects.

Some may say that Collage is similar to Scrapbooking and in a small way it is. The similarity is adding images and objects to a background.

*Corel Painter X: Introduction to Brushes I **Revised***

Introduction to Corel Painter Brushes I is the first class of a two-part course. The class has to be divided into two due to the enormous amount of information contained in Painter’s Brushes. To help newer ones discovering Painter, the class is written with the beginner in mind.

Corel’s PainterX is the leading digital painting application software. Painter’s Brush tools offer a wide range of preset painting and drawing tools called Brush Variants. These Variants are organized into Categories, like, Airbrushes, Oils, Calligraphy, Pencils, so on and so forth.

Painter Brushes are designed with real media in mind. For example: you can select a Variable Flat variant from the Oils Category from the Brush Selector bar, and your brush will react just like an oil brush on traditional canvas. The Brush Selector bar lets you can have quick access to all Brush Categories and Variants at your fingertips, beautiful Pastels, Digital Watercolour, Oils.

One of PainterX’s great features is the creation of the RealBristle Brush with its Variants that produce a natural movement of an artist’s brush. This feature heightens the responsiveness of your brush in a totally new way. You can replicate the sensation and interaction between paint, canvas and brush.
